Replacement battery
What to match when buying
Cat part 230-6368 is a 12-volt, 65 BCI heavy-duty maintenance-free battery with 850 CCA designed for Cat skid steer and compact track loaders, including the 289C.

How to replace the battery
Basic replacement procedure
To replace the battery on a Caterpillar 289C skid steer loader, first, disconnect the negative terminal followed by the positive terminal. Then, remove the old battery, place the new battery in the compartment, and reconnect the terminals in the reverse order, ensuring they are secure.

What battery size fits the Caterpillar 289C?
Quick answer
The official Caterpillar 289C skid steer loader battery group size is 65 BCI, and Cat part 230-6368 is a 12-volt, 65 BCI heavy-duty maintenance-free battery with 850 CCA designed for Cat skid steer loaders including the 289C.
